Wenstrup, a florist for 41 years, owns Amelia Florist and Gifts, about 16 miles southeast Cincinnati. Each year, she faithfully watches HGTV’s special about Christmas at the White House.
More than once, Wenstrup had mentioned to her husband of 38 years, Bruce, that she would love to help decorate the White House for Christmas.

“I guess he took it upon himself to make that happen,” she said.

In January, Bruce Wenstrup requested letters of recommendations from clients and assembled a portfolio. He filled several binders with favorable letters and other materials promoting his wife as an ideal volunteer. He sent copies to the first lady, her chief of staff, and the head floral designer.


In October, Bruce Wenstrup learned that his wife had been selected. He surprised her with the news on Oct. 27 over a family dinner. Vickie Wenstrup cried.

“How do you repay somebody who gives you stuff like this. It’s a priceless gift,” Wenstrup said of her husband.
